GE's Light Military Electronics department 1 built the paperweight above to showcase their "Space Age Electronics". In the center is a thin-film circuit, next to a model of an early satellite. However, the paperweight contained a surprise: when picked up, the paperweight emitted a beep-beep-beep noise ...

WebFeb 12, 2024 · 1. Sheet resistance is inversely proportional to the thickness of a film. Your 30 nm film should have about 5/3 higher sheet resistance than your 50 nm film. With films this thin there may be additional effects that would cause the 30 nm film sheet resistance to be even higher. The concept of sheet resistance is a convenient way to specify thin ...

WebFlex Circuit, Flexible Circuit, or FPC. Copper-cladded film (usually polyimide) that is chemically etched to produce a specific circuit pattern. Rolled Annealed copper is used for flex circuits because it is more flexible than the Electro Deposited copper used for printed circuits.
